Что такое маршрут? - коротко
Маршрут — это последовательность пунктов, через которые проходит перемещение объекта, определяемая способом передвижения и целями путешествия. Он фиксируется в планах, навигационных системах или картах для упрощения ориентации.
Что такое маршрут? - развернуто
Маршрут — это упорядоченная последовательность точек, через которые необходимо пройти или которые следует соединить, чтобы достичь заданной цели. В любой системе, где требуется перемещение объектов, будь то люди, транспортные средства, данные в сети или программные модули, маршрут задаёт путь, определяя порядок и способ перехода от начального пункта к конечному.
Первый уровень понимания маршрута связан с географическим перемещением. Здесь он представляет собой линию, проходящую через города, улицы, станции и другие ориентиры. Для планирования поездки по дороге маршрут фиксирует последовательность дорог, поворотов и промежуточных остановок, позволяя рассчитать время в пути, подобрать оптимальный способ передвижения и учесть возможные ограничения (например, ограничения по массе или высоте транспортного средства).
Во втором уровне маршрут выступает в роли логической схемы. В информационных системах он описывает последовательность действий, которые должны выполнить программы или пользователи. Примером может служить маршрут запросов в базе данных, где каждый шаг определяет, какие таблицы следует просмотреть, какие фильтры применить и в каком порядке собрать результаты. В сетевых технологиях маршрут указывает, через какие узлы и каналы будет передаваться пакет данных, что позволяет обеспечить доставку информации от отправителя к получателю.
Третий уровень — это планирование и оптимизация. На основе заданного маршрута аналитики могут проводить расчёты эффективности, сравнивать альтернативные варианты и выбирать самый выгодный. При этом учитываются такие параметры, как расстояние, затраты топлива, время, риск возникновения задержек и нагрузка на инфраструктуру. Инструменты оптимизации часто используют алгоритмы поиска кратчайшего пути (Дейкстры, A*), методы линейного программирования и эвристические подходы.
Ключевые свойства маршрута:
- Начальная и конечная точка – определяют границы перемещения.
- Последовательность промежуточных узлов – фиксируют порядок прохождения.
- Метод передвижения – указывает, каким способом будет осуществляться переход (пешком, автомобилем, поездом, электронным сигналом и т.д.).
- Ограничения – включают правила дорожного движения, технические ограничения, временные окна и прочие условия.
- Метрики оценки – расстояние, время, стоимость, уровень риска и другие показатели, по которым измеряется качество маршрута.
В практике маршруты могут быть статическими (заранее заданными и неизменными) и динамическими (корректируемыми в реальном времени в ответ на изменения условий). Динамический маршрут, например, в навигационных системах, автоматически пересчитывается при возникновении пробки, аварии или изменения погодных условий, обеспечивая актуальность рекомендаций.
Таким образом, маршрут представляет собой фундаментальный элемент любой системы, где требуется упорядоченное перемещение или передача, объединяя географический, логический и оптимизационный аспекты в единую структуру, позволяющую эффективно достигать поставленных целей.